Bridal Party Hairstyles: What to Consider Before Choosing
Before you explore braids or buns, it’s important to understand the design elements that affect how a hairstyle performs and photographs.
Dress style and neckline should lead the conversation. For example, strapless or off-the-shoulder gowns pair beautifully with soft down styles or sculpted updos that showcase the neckline and collarbone. A high-neck gown is often complemented by a sleek chignon or polished ponytail to maintain balance.
Hair length and texture influence both style options and longevity. The wedding climate and setting matter, especially for outdoor events. Summer humidity calls for structure, think bridal updos and smoothing treatments. Fall or indoor ceremonies may allow for more relaxed curls or half-up styles.
Most importantly, consider each person’s role in the wedding. The maid of honor might have a slightly enhanced version of the style theme, while younger members, such as junior bridesmaids or flower girls, can enjoy simplified yet cohesive versions.

Should Bridesmaids Match? Creating a Cohesive Yet Personalized Look
Cohesion is important; uniformity is not. At Jean Paul Salons, we often recommend a shared theme rather than a single style. This might mean a common element like texture (soft waves, braided accents) or accessories (pearl pins, gold combs), while still allowing each bridesmaid to wear a variation that enhances her features and works with her hair type.
This approach balances visual harmony with individuality and ensures that every member of your bridal party feels confident and seen.

Hair Texture & Length: Up, Down, or Half-Up?
The ideal hairstyle not only suits your wedding style, it also respects hair texture and comfort.
- Curly hair: Twist-outs, curly buns, and pinned-up half styles celebrate texture while maintaining structure.
- Fine hair: Polished low chignons or volumized half-up styles provide shape and lasting hold.
- Thick or long hair: Soft waves, loose braids, or elegant ponytails offer balance and movement.
- Short hair: Finger waves or braided crowns make a beautiful statement, especially when accented with floral pins or delicate combs.

Accessorizing the Look: Pins, Flowers & Personality
Bridal party hairstyles are elevated not only by technique but by the thoughtful use of accessories. Whether your wedding style leans boho, classic, or editorial, hair adornments create cohesion without requiring identical styles.
Some of our favorite bridal hair accessories include:
- Floral pins or hair vines for romantic and seasonal appeal
- Gold combs and barrettes for sleek styles or buns
- Pearl-studded headbands for a refined, modern finish
- Silk ribbons and crystal clips to tie into your color palette
Our stylists help select accessories that work with each individual’s hairstyle and gown. They can also advise on how to place a veil or tiara without disrupting the structure of the style.
These finishing touches bring a sense of intention to the bridal look, blending creativity with cohesion.
